The diameter of water pores formed by colicin la in planar lipid bilayers
Braz. j. med. biol. res ; 28(6): 693-8, Jun. 1995. graf
Article in English | LILACS | ID: lil-154940
RESUMO
The effective size of colicin Ia channel was tested by a recently described method 9FEMS, Microbiology and Immunology (1992). 105 93-100) in which the nonelectrolyte molecules with different hydrodynamic diameters (0.52 to 5.0nm) were used as molecular tools. We have shown that despite low conductance (55-105 pS at 1.5 MKCl, pH 7.0) the ion channels formed by colicin Ia have a fairly large water pore diameter equal to 1.66-1 1.88nm. The results are discussed in terms of an energetic barrier for ions passing into the channel lumen
